    Ingredients and Substitutions Overview

    For this tasty Chicken Fried Rice, the essentials are simple and easy to find. You probably already have most of them in your pantry, or they’re available at any nearby grocery store. Here’s a breakdown of what you’ll need:

    Ingredients for Marination

    Ingredients for a chicken fried rice recipe arranged on a grey table.Pin
    • Chicken Choice: Use boneless chicken breasts or thighs, perfect for stir-frying. Cut them into bite-sized pieces for even and quicker cooking.
    • Seasoning Powders: Basic seasonings like onion, garlic, and black pepper powders bring warm, garlicky, and earthy flavors to the chicken.
    • Sauces for Depth: Add Worcestershire sauce, red chili sauce, and soy sauce for that authentic Chinese touch, boosting the flavor of your marinade.

    Ingredients for Stir-Fry

    Ingredients for a chicken fried rice recipe arranged on a grey table.Pin
    • Rice: Use leftover or cold rice like white, brown, basmati, or jasmine for a firmer texture. If you're using freshly cooked rice, let it cool for 2-3 hours to achieve the same consistency.
    • Aromatics: Use onion and garlic to add sweet and savory flavors. Finish with green onions for a fresh, flavorful boost.
    • Vegetables: Green peas and carrots are classic choices, but feel free to add mushrooms, broccoli, or cauliflower for some variety.
    • Vinegar: A dash of vinegar adds a nice, subtle tang.
    • Oil: Sesame oil gives a rich, earthy taste, but peanut or canola oil are also great options.

    Ingredients
     
     

    For Marination

    • 0.75 lb Boneless Chicken, bite size pieces
    • ½ tsp Garlic Powder
    • ½ tsp Onion Powder
    • ½ tsp Black Pepper Powder
    • 1 tbsp Soy Sauce, low sodium
    • 1 tsp Worcestershire Sauce
    • 1 tsp Chili Sauce
    • ½ tsp Salt, or to taste

    To Cook Chicken

    • 2 tbsp Oil, sesame oil preferred

    For Stir Frying

    • 4 cups White Rice
    • 1 tbsp Oil, sesame oil preferred
    • 3 tbsp Onion, chopped
    • 1 tbsp Garlic, chopped
    • 2 tbsp Green Onion, chopped
    • ¼ cup Carrot, chopped
    • ¼ cup Green Peas
    • ¼ Salt, or to taste
    • 2 Eggs
    • 3 tbsp Soy Sauce, low sodium
    • 1 tbsp Worcestershire Sauce
    • 1 tsp Rice Vinegar
    • ½ tsp Black Pepper Powder
    • Green Onions, to garnish

    Instructions
     

    Marinating the Chicken

    • Start your Chicken Fried Rice by marinating boneless chicken in a mixture of garlic powder, onion powder, black pepper, salt, Worcestershire sauce, chili sauce, and soy sauce. Let it sit for at least 10 minutes to allow the flavors to infuse into the chicken.
      A bowl containing chicken that has been marinated.

    Cooking the Chicken

    • Heat sesame oil in a wok over high heat until it’s nice and hot. Add the marinated chicken in an even layer, making sure not to overcrowd the pan, and fry undisturbed for about 45 to 60 seconds to get a good sear.
      Marinated Chicken frying in a wok.
    • Once the chicken starts to brown, stir-fry it for another 2-3 minutes until it's fully cooked through and turns pale and golden. Remove the chicken from the wok and set it aside for later use.
      Stir fried chicken on a black plate.

    Making Chicken Fried Rice

    • In the same wok, add a bit more oil and let it heat up. Sauté the onions, garlic, and green onions over medium-high heat until they become fragrant and start to turn slightly golden. Be sure to stir regularly to prevent the garlic from burning, as this can affect the overall flavor of the dish.
      Fresh aromatics added to the wok.
    • Add the green peas and carrots to the wok, along with a pinch of salt. Stir-fry for another 1-2 minutes until the vegetables are crisp-tender. If you like your veggies softer, you can cook them a little longer, but be careful not to overcook them.
      A wok containing stir-fried peas and carrots.
    • Push the veggies to the sides of the wok, creating an open space in the center. Crack the eggs into this space and let them sit for a few seconds until they start to set. Gently scramble the eggs, breaking them up as they cook. Once fully cooked, mix them in with the vegetables.
      A wok containing eggs and stir-fried vegetables.
    • Now add the cold rice, fried chicken, soy sauce, Worcestershire sauce, vinegar, a sprinkle of black pepper, and a pinch of salt. Stir well, making sure the rice breaks apart and everything is evenly coated with the sauces. Stir-fry on high heat for 1-2 minutes to let the flavors blend and the rice get slightly crispy.
      A wok containing a stir-fry of vegetables, rice, chicken, and basic seasonings.
    • For the finishing touch, sprinkle fresh green onions over the fried rice to add a pop of color and extra flavor. Remove the wok from the heat, and your Chicken Fried Rice is ready to serve.
      A wok containing Chicken Fried Rice garnished with green onions.

    Serving

    • Serve the Chicken Fried Rice as is for a satisfying meal, or pair it with your favorite chicken dishes, appetizers, or even a bit of ketchup for extra flavor. For more pairing ideas, check out our Serving Suggestions section below.

    Chef's Notes and Tips

    Here are some helpful tips to perfect your Chicken Fried Rice at home:
    • Use Cold Rice: Cold, leftover rice is less sticky and helps achieve the perfect fried rice texture, so I suggest cooking the rice the day before. You can use white, brown, or jasmine rice, depending on your preference. If you're using freshly cooked rice, let it cool for 2-3 hours to prevent sogginess during stir-frying.
    • Cooking Temperature: Always keep your wok on high heat for the best results. If you don’t have a wok, no worries! You can still use a non-stick pan and achieve similar results.
    • Preparation: Fried rice cooks super fast, especially over high heat in an iron wok. So, I suggest having everything prepped—chopping the veggies and measuring out the ingredients—before you start cooking. That way, you’re not rushing when it’s time to stir-fry!
    • Soy Sauce and Salt: I recommend using low-sodium soy sauce to help control the saltiness. Remember, we add salt at a few different stages—during marination, while cooking the veggies, and after adding the rice. So be mindful of the salt at each step to avoid oversalting, which we definitely don’t want to happen.
    • Add Ingredients in Stages: To maintain the right texture, add ingredients in stages based on their cooking time. For example, veggies that take longer to cook, like carrots, should go in first, followed by quicker-cooking veggies like peas.
    • Leftover Chicken: Just like with the rice, if you have leftover chicken—like roasted chicken or baked chicken breasts or thighs—feel free to use it in your fried rice. It’s a great way to avoid waste while still enjoying a delicious meal!

    Storage Suggestions

    I always recommend enjoying Chicken Fried Rice fresh and warm when its flavors are at their peak, but if you have leftovers, no worries! Just let the rice cool completely before storing it in an airtight container. It will stay good in the fridge for up to two days. When you're ready to reheat, pop it in the microwave or warm it up in a pan with a little bit of water to keep it from drying out.
